About St. Elizabeth College of Nursing
St. Elizabeth College of Nursing is a specialized nursing institution located in Utica, New York. The college is affiliated with St. Elizabeth Medical Center and focuses exclusively on preparing students for careers in professional nursing. Specific enrollment, completion, and retention metrics for this institution are not reported in available IPEDS data.
St. Elizabeth College of Nursing offers programs in nursing, typically at the associate degree level leading to registered nurse licensure eligibility. The college's clinical training is closely integrated with the affiliated medical center, providing students with hands-on patient care experience in an active healthcare environment.
Utica is a city in Oneida County in central New York State. The college serves students in the Mohawk Valley region who are seeking a focused, healthcare-affiliated nursing education pathway. Graduates are prepared to sit for the NCLEX-RN licensure examination and enter the nursing workforce.
